What does A112 18.1M mean?

aerator
Manufacturers must print “A112. 18.1M” on every aerator in the US, so the number doesn’t say anything about the size, style, or brand of your aerator. Instead, the number simply indicates that the aerator “demonstrate[s] compliance with the applicable ASME standard” (source).

How do I choose a faucet aerator?

If your faucet is roughly the size of a nickel, it needs a regular-size aerator. If your faucet is roughly the size of a dime, it will use a junior-size aerator. Use: Different aerators restrict water flow to differing levels, typically 2.2 gallons-per-minute (gpm) for a “standard” aerator.

What is the point of an aerator?

The purpose of an aerator or flow regulator is to maintain a constant rate of water flow, which is not affected by pressure fluctuations. Aerators come in the form of mesh screens that divide the flow of water into multiple small streams by adding air in between.

How does an aerator work on a well pump?

Aeration is the best proven system for the removal/reduction of gases from potable water, such as: Well water enters the unit from the well pump and is sprayed through special non-clogging nozzle. This creates a fine mist, thereby releasing gases from the water.

What do you need to know about faucet aerators?

Faucet Aerators. From water savings to a more gentle flow, faucet aerators are a small but necessary part of any faucet set up. If you have ever run a faucet without an aerator, you realized the purpose of an aerator. Without one, water sprays out with unpleasant force and causes splashing.
